Regional EU Business Forum – West African Corridors: Progress in Preparations for Late March 2026

Regional EU Business Forum – West African Corridors: Progress in Preparations for Late March 2026

Preparations for the Regional Forum on the Abidjan-Ouagadougou and Abidjan-Lagos corridors are in full swing. The forum will take place from March 30 to April 1, 2026, at the Sofitel Hôtel Ivoire in Abidjan.

The main goal of the forum is to strengthen infrastructure, transport, and logistics along the West African corridors while promoting sustainable investments and cooperation between Europe and Africa. The forum is part of the Global Gateway program, which is funded with 45.3 million euros and aims to improve connections and the sustainability of infrastructure between the two continents.

On Thursday, February 26, a working lunch was held with the Ivorian Minister of Transport and Maritime Affairs, along with ambassadors from the European Union and EU member states in Côte d’Ivoire, under the Team Europe initiative.

The meeting aimed to:

  • Strengthen collaboration between European and African stakeholders.

  • Align the expectations and needs along the corridors (Côte d’Ivoire, Ghana, Benin, Togo, Nigeria, Burkina Faso) with EU priorities.

The forum will focus primarily on:

  • Transport and logistics along strategic corridors.

  • Sustainable investments and infrastructure projects.

  • Cooperation and strategic alignment between Europe and Africa.

Through this initiative, the EU and West African countries aim to facilitate the movement of goods and people, promote regional economic development, and strengthen long-term connections between Europe and Africa.
